From 7a3dbf685adb5788ca015c1a18b94636695ecf84 Mon Sep 17 00:00:00 2001 From: lisyarus Date: Thu, 17 Feb 2022 16:38:11 +0300 Subject: [PATCH] Log startup time --- libs/app/include/psemek/app/main.hpp |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/libs/app/include/psemek/app/main.hpp b/libs/app/include/psemek/app/main.hpp index 0bb477cc..770f49f7 100644 --- a/libs/app/include/psemek/app/main.hpp +++ b/libs/app/include/psemek/app/main.hpp @@ -1,6 +1,8 @@ #pragma once #include +#include +#include #include @@ -10,11 +12,15 @@ namespace psemek::app template int main(Args && ... args) try { + util::clock clock; + log::add_sink(log::default_sink(io::std_out(), log::level::debug)); log::register_thread("main"); App app(std::forward(args)...); + log::info() << "Started in " << util::pretty(clock.duration(), std::chrono::milliseconds{1}); + log::info() << "Running"; app.run(); log::info() << "Quitting";